Flea extermination services involve targeted treatments designed to eliminate flea infestations from residential and commercial properties. These services typically include a thorough inspection to identify the extent of the problem, followed by application of specialized insecticides or treatments to affected areas. Professionals may treat carpets, furniture, pet bedding, and other areas where fleas tend to hide and breed. The goal is to eradicate adult fleas, larvae, and eggs to prevent re-infestation and restore a comfortable, pest-free environment.

Flea problems can cause significant discomfort for residents and pets, leading to itchy bites, skin irritation, and allergic reactions. An infestation often begins with fleas hitchhiking into a property via pets or outdoor exposure. If left untreated, fleas can multiply rapidly, creating a persistent nuisance that’s difficult to control with over-the-counter products alone. Flea extermination services help solve these issues by providing a comprehensive approach that reduces or eliminates the infestation, making homes safer and more comfortable for everyone.

Properties that typically use flea extermination services include single-family homes, apartments, condos, and rental units. Any property with pets or frequent outdoor access may be more susceptible to fleas and might require professional treatment to effectively manage an infestation. Commercial spaces such as pet care facilities, boarding kennels, or veterinary clinics also benefit from these services to maintain a pest-free environment for animals and clients. In general, any property experiencing recurring flea problems or seeking a thorough eradication solution can benefit from professional flea extermination.

The overview below groups typical Flea Extermination proj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or flea extermination jobs, such as treating a single room or small area,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ine treatments fall within this middle range, depending on the size of the space and infestation severity.

Standard Treatments - For larger areas or moderate infestations,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,200. These projects are common and usually involve comprehensive treatment of multiple rooms or sections of a property.

Full Property Extermination - Complete property treatments, including multiple visits and extensive areas, can range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, which is typically reserved for severe or widespread infestations.

Complex or Re-Infestation Jobs - Larger, more complex projects such as repeated treatments or infestations that require structural repairs can exceed $3,000 and may reach $5,000 or more. Such cases are less common but are handled by specialized service providers for extensive infestations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
